Senecio viscosus L.

Common Name: STICKY RAGWORT
Coefficient of Conservatism: *
Coefficient of Wetness: 5
Wetness Index: UPL
Physiognomy: Ad A-Forb

A Eurasian species, widely introduced in northern North America, collected in disturbed areas along a road in Gogebic Co. in 2004 by Ian Shackleford and Lynn Adams.

This is a weedy annual somewhat similar to Senecio sylvaticus in being quite pubescent and having tiny rays, but much more sticky-glandular and with dark tips to the involucral bracts and bracteoles, like S. vulgaris
